What is a water treatment operator?

Water treatment operators treat and transfer water and wastewater. They operate treatment plant machine systems with control boards, collect water and sewage samples, test and study water for quality, and transport water to designated locations. They also add chemicals to wastewater to disinfect it and turn it into drinking water. Water and wastewater treatment operators must hold a special certification or license and adhere to state regulations and safety procedures.

What does a water treatment operator do?

Water Treatment Operators are typically responsible for monitoring and adjusting equipment, conducting water quality tests, recording data, and responding to alarms or malfunctions. Daily tasks may include inspecting pumps and filters, adding chemicals, and ensuring regulatory compliance. These responsibilities are vital for maintaining safe, reliable water supply and for preventing environmental contamination, making operators integral to both public health and operational efficiency.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a water treatment operator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Water Treatment Operator, you need knowledge of water treatment processes, chemistry, and safety regulations, generally supported by a high school diploma or equivalent and relevant certifications like a state water operator license. Familiarity with SCADA systems, water quality testing equipment, and maintenance tools is typically required. Strong attention to detail, problem-solving abilities, and effective communication are essential soft skills for this role. These skills ensure safe, efficient operation of water treatment facilities and compliance with environmental standards, directly impacting public health.

How much do water treatment operators make in the US?

Water treatment operators in the US typically earn a median annual salary of around $50,000 to $60,000. Salaries can vary based on experience, location, and certifications such as the Wastewater Treatment Certification or Water Treatment Certification, and they often work in shifts to ensure continuous operation of treatment facilities.

Is being a water treatment operator hard?

Water treatment operators are responsible for maintaining and operating water treatment systems, which requires technical knowledge, attention to detail, and adherence to safety protocols. The job can be physically demanding and often involves shift work, but proper training and certifications can help manage the complexity of the tasks involved.

Where do water treatment operators make the most money?

Water treatment operators tend to earn higher salaries in regions with a higher cost of living and greater demand for water management, such as urban areas or states with strict environmental regulations. Factors like experience, certifications, and the complexity of the treatment systems also influence earning potential.
